Other features Connection with measuring units via Modbus RTU in RS-485 and TCP (Modbus via IP on an Ethernet network) The device can display any calculus or variable of any configured unit. The Ethernet network can be configured through the device's keyboard (without the need a computer). Time synchronisation via NTP servers (network time provider) 8 digital inputs for logical states, or counting impulse signals (electric energy meters, water meters, gas meters, etc.) or load status feedback (inputs/outputs). Expandable via auxiliary LM range units. 6 relay outputs controllable via alarm configurations, maximum demand time controls. Expandable via auxiliary LM range units. New Maximum Demand Control With integrated Web Server Managing demand 365 days a year Programming of alarms by any parameter to control the relays of the unit itself or of other auxiliary LM range units. System compatible with any XML communication master. Archive of over one year with a log of up to 4,500 electrical variables, averaged every 15 minutes, maximum and minimum values over the period (Period can be modified. Ring buffer). RS-485 BUS for connecting up to 12 LM4 i/o. Internet connection systems with dynamic IPs that avoid the need for static IPs in the MDC-20 units. Generate and record your own variables using the data obtained from the units. (EnPi,%,Kg,CO2, Euros, etc.). Programming to send e-mails to distribution lists with personalized messages, including the information of any variable from the metering units.
